The normal reticulocyte count in children and older infants is 1% to 2% of the circulating red cells. The reticulocyte count in term infants ranges between 3% and 7% at birth, but this decreases to less than 1% by 7 days of age (see Table 77-3). e21 bmw gran coupe eventuri intake

Web30 de dez. de 2024 · Calculation of the anion gap is most commonly used to identify and assess the severity of specific acid-base disorders. It is usually determined by subtracting the sum of total CO 2 (HCO 3 −) and chloride from sodium: anion gap = sodium (Na +) − [chloride (Cl −) + bicarbonate (HCO 3 −)]..
